I'm a Licensed Clinical Social Worker living on the beautiful North Carolina coast. I specialize in working with people who are experiencing anxiety, depression, disconnection in relationships, and difficulty adjusting to life transitions. My approach to therapy is to build a relationship with you where you can feel seen, heard and accepted in whatever form or fashion you show up (even in your pajamas).
I pull from a variety of therapeutic frameworks, including person-centered therapy (an approach where you are the expert, even if you don't know it yet), cognitive behavioral therapy (an approach that looks at how your thoughts, feelings and behavior are interconnected and can change), and internal family systems (a compassionate approach that explores all the many parts of your inner world). There is no "one size fits all" approach to therapy, so I adapt my style to the needs and personalities of each individual person I work with.
I'm always striving to make my practices inclusive and affirming. I am body positive, sex positive, and competent in working with LGBTQIA clients as well as clients in open or non-monogamous relationships.
Here's a snapshot of my experience:
In 2013, I received my Bachelor's Degree in Social Work from the University of North Carolina Wilmington. For several years, I worked at a local sexual violence service provider assisting survivors of sexual violence as they navigated the complex legal system. In 2017, I earned my Master's Degree in Social Work from Appalachian State University. I then began providing therapy to individuals and families involved in the foster care system. I currently work in school-based mental health serving middle and high school students.
